广州红匣子新闻中心

关注互联网,关注技术开发,透析与分享移动互联网行业最新动态

主页 > 新闻中心 > APP开发 > 特斯拉app开发程序

陈经理

15年全栈工程师

广州红匣子技术负责人

15年APP开发经验、精通JAVA框架

360

开发案例

795

已咨询人数

特斯拉app开发程序

时间:2025-01-25 15:06:00来源:红匣子科技阅读:250125
特斯拉的应用程序开发程序为开发者提供了丰富的工具和资源,使他们能够创建与特斯拉汽车互动的应用程序。以下是关于特斯拉应用程序开发的详细介绍。特斯拉应用程序开发概述特斯拉为开发者提供了一个全面的开发环境,允许他们利用特斯拉的API(应用程序接口)来创建各种应用程序。这些应用程序可以实现远程控制车辆、监控

特斯拉的应用程序开发程序为开发者提供了丰富的工具和资源,使他们能够创建与特斯拉汽车互动的应用程序。以下是关于特斯拉应用程序开发的详细介绍。

特斯拉应用程序开发概述

特斯拉为开发者提供了一个全面的开发环境,允许他们利用特斯拉的API(应用程序接口)来创建各种应用程序。这些应用程序可以实现远程控制车辆、监控车辆状态、调整设置等功能。开发者需要首先注册一个特斯拉开发者账户,并获得API访问权限。

开发流程

  1. 创建开发者账户:开发者需要访问特斯拉的开发者门户网站,注册一个账户并提交访问请求,以获取API凭据。

  2. 获取API访问权限:注册后,开发者可以创建OAuth2应用程序,获得访问API的权限。OAuth2是一种开放授权协议,允许第三方应用程序安全地访问用户的特定资源。

  3. 使用API进行开发:一旦获得API访问权限,开发者可以使用HTTP请求与特斯拉服务器进行通信,执行各种操作,如检索车辆状态、锁定和解锁车门、调整座椅和温度等。这些操作通过RESTful架构设计的API实现,易于理解和使用。

开发工具和资源

特斯拉提供了一系列工具和资源,帮助开发者更高效地进行应用程序开发:

  • 开发文档:特斯拉提供详细的开发文档,包括API使用指南和SDK(软件开发工具包)文档,帮助开发者理解如何使用API。

  • 模拟器:开发者可以使用特斯拉模拟器,在没有实际车辆的情况下测试他们的应用程序。

  • 开发者社区:特斯拉还设有开发者论坛和社区,开发者可以在这里交流经验,寻求帮助。

应用程序的类型

特斯拉的应用程序可以分为两类:

  • 原生应用程序:这些应用程序由特斯拉公司开发并预装在车辆系统中,提供基本的车辆管理功能。

  • 第三方应用程序:这些应用程序由独立开发者开发,利用特斯拉提供的SDK和API,针对特定需求进行定制,如娱乐、导航和安全等。

安全性和限制

在开发过程中,开发者需要注意API的安全性和使用限制。例如,特斯拉API对每个API密钥每小时的请求次数有限制,通常为1000次。开发者需要确保他们的应用程序安全,防止未经授权的访问和数据泄露。

未来展望

随着特斯拉电动汽车的普及,第三方应用程序的需求也在不断增长。特斯拉的开放API政策为开发者提供了广阔的创新空间,未来可能会出现更多功能丰富的应用程序,进一步提升用户体验。

结论

特斯拉的应用程序开发程序为开发者提供了强大的工具和资源,使他们能够创建与特斯拉汽车互动的应用程序。通过注册开发者账户、获取API访问权限以及利用提供的开发工具,开发者可以轻松地开发出满足用户需求的应用程序。随着技术的不断进步和用户需求的增加,特斯拉的应用程序生态系统将会更加丰富多彩。

本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!
广州APP定制开发公司

上一篇:特斯拉app定制开发

下一篇:特斯拉app开发语言

最新新闻

相关推荐

立即联系 售前产品经理

电话沟通

微信咨询